"http://www.shacknews.com/article/46338/alex-st-john-interview posted:

id brought Gwar, a pretty unhooked band, they brought in 8-foot tall vagina with a 100 penises hanging from it, OJ Simpson's severed head, all sorts of things among their other costumes. There was a guy with a 4-foot long schlong spraying blood and so forth, and I said, "If we're gonna do this, Microsoft has to suck it up. This is the games industry, let these guys do what they like. We're supporting an open market platform, we're not selling Nintendos where we control what people make, and if people have the perception that that's what Microsoft wants to do, they're going to lose credibility immediately. This is us supporting the game industry, and they're here supporting us."
